About the program AIR6500 is the RAAF’s $3 billion program to develop a joint air battle management system that builds on the capabilities offered by Next Generation sensor and command and control systems. AIR6500 will create a fully networked ‘system of systems’ that synchronises air and missile defence operations in joint and coalition environments, maximising situational awareness and enhancing the speed of decision making across the battlespace.
